Nixplay Smart Photo Frame
This smart photo frame closes the distance between you and your loved ones. Photos are easily shared directly to the photo frame from your phone. Once shared, your photo or playlist of a group of photos will rotate through the screen on the photo frame.
The smart photo frame can store a huge number of photos and can be updated at any time. Simply download the Nixplay App in the Apple Store or in the Google Play Store. Then set up your account and start sharing photos! Features include being able to invite others to share photos or connecting to a Google Photo or DropBox account. The motion sensor turns the frame on and off automatically. And the device works with both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ant. Simply ask for your playlist you want to enjoy the photos sent to the photo frame.
